Discover the thought-provoking insights of Insurrectionist Ethics by Jacoby Adeshei Carter, published by Springer International Publishing AG in 2023. This compelling hardback edition spans 295 pages and delves into the various justifications for radical social transformation aimed at liberating oppressed communities.
The book opens with a comprehensive exploration of the concept of insurrectionist ethics, defining its core principles and theoretical foundations. Following this, Carter examines the application of these ethical frameworks across the Americas, providing readers with a rich understanding of how insurrectionist ethics manifests in different contexts.
